The Impact of Traditional Farming Practices on Biodiversity

Traditional farming practices have had a significant impact on biodiversity. The widespread use of chemical pesticides and fertilizers has led to the decline in populations of beneficial insects, birds, and other wildlife that play important roles in maintaining ecosystem balance. Monocropping, where farmers grow only one type of crop on their land year after year, also contributes to the loss of biodiversity.

The clearing of natural habitats such as forests and wetlands for agricultural purposes further reduces biodiversity by destroying the homes and food sources for many plant and animal species. Additionally, intensive tillage practices can lead to soil erosion and degradation, which negatively impacts soil health and decreases the ability of ecosystems to support diverse plant life.

These harmful effects on biodiversity are not sustainable in the long term. As we continue to rely heavily on traditional farming methods, we risk losing valuable species that provide essential ecosystem services like pollination or pest control.

Examples of Wildlife-Friendly Practices: Agroforestry, Cover Cropping, Rotational Grazing

Agroforestry, cover cropping, and rotational grazing are examples of wildlife-friendly practices that can greatly contribute to fostering biodiversity on farms.

Agroforestry involves integrating trees into agricultural landscapes, creating a diverse habitat for wildlife while also providing additional economic benefits for farmers. By planting trees alongside crops or as windbreaks, farmers can provide shelter and nesting sites for birds and other animals. The tree roots also help prevent soil erosion and improve water retention.

Cover cropping is another effective strategy that promotes biodiversity on farms. Rather than leaving fields bare during off-seasons, farmers plant cover crops such as legumes or grasses. These plants not only protect the soil from erosion but also attract beneficial insects like pollinators and predators of pests. Additionally, cover crops provide food sources for wildlife throughout the year.

Rotational grazing refers to moving livestock across different areas of pasture in a planned manner. This practice allows the vegetation time to recover before being grazed again while providing varied habitats for wildlife. Grazing animals help maintain healthy grasslands by preventing overgrowth and promoting nutrient cycling through their manure.

Challenges and Solutions for Implementing Wildlife-Friendly Practices on Farms

Implementing wildlife-friendly practices on farms can come with its fair share of challenges. One major hurdle is the resistance to change from traditional farming methods. Many farmers are accustomed to conventional practices that prioritize maximum productivity, often at the expense of biodiversity.

Another challenge is the lack of knowledge and awareness about wildlife-friendly techniques among farmers. Without proper education and understanding, it can be difficult for them to embrace new approaches that may initially seem unfamiliar or risky.

Financial constraints also pose a barrier to adopting wildlife-friendly practices. Upgrading infrastructure or investing in new equipment and technologies can be costly, especially for small-scale farmers who may already operate on tight budgets.

Additionally, there may be logistical obstacles such as limited access to resources like water or suitable land for implementing certain wildlife-friendly practices.

Fortunately, there are solutions available to overcome these challenges. Education and outreach programs can play a crucial role in increasing awareness and providing training opportunities for farmers interested in transitioning towards more sustainable agricultural methods.

Financial incentives and government support programs can help alleviate some of the financial burdens associated with implementing wildlife-friendly practices. Grants or subsidies specifically targeted at promoting biodiversity conservation on farms encourage more farmers to adopt these approaches.

Collaboration between different stakeholders - including researchers, policymakers, NGOs, and local communities - is essential for sharing knowledge, developing best management practices, and creating supportive networks within farming communities.

The Role of Farmers in Promoting Biodiversity and the Future of Sustainable Agriculture

Farmers play a crucial role in promoting biodiversity and shaping the future of sustainable agriculture. With their knowledge, skills, and daily practices, they have the power to create a harmonious coexistence between farming operations and wildlife habitats.

By adopting wildlife-friendly practices on their farms, farmers can actively contribute to enhancing biodiversity. For instance, they can establish buffer zones or plant native vegetation around their fields to provide shelter and food for birds, insects, and other animals. This not only supports local ecosystems but also helps control pests naturally without relying on chemical pesticides.

Moreover, farmers can implement conservation measures such as maintaining hedgerows or creating wetlands within their agricultural landscapes. These features act as corridors for wildlife movement across fragmented areas while also improving soil health and water quality.

In addition to habitat preservation, farmers can adopt sustainable farming techniques like agroforestry or cover cropping. Agroforestry involves integrating trees with crops or livestock systems; this not only provides shade for livestock but also enhances carbon sequestration and boosts overall farm productivity. Cover cropping involves planting specific plants during fallow periods to improve soil fertility by preventing erosion and nutrient leaching.
